The big challenge is how to tap into those resources. University of Arizona researchers and students explore the possibilities and technologies that can get mining operations running on the moon, Mars, nearby asteroids and perhaps other celestial bodies.

WebThe best places to collect rocks in Arizona include the areas around Phoenix and Tucson, as well as smaller towns such as Cave Creek, Clifton, Morristown, and Kingman. These locations offer a diverse array of rock and mineral specimens such as agate, jasper, petrified wood, turquoise, and copper. Arizona: Source Turquoise WebGa naar primaire content.nl.
